Unboxing the Wii U
by Andrew Yoon, Nov 07, 2012 12:15pm PSTNintendo's newest console, Wii U, has just arrived in the Shacknews offices. So of course, we unboxed it. If you can't wait until November 18th, here's your chance to see what's inside the box: the oddly-long system, the surprisingly light GamePad, and monstrously large power adapter. And yes, an HDMI cable (thank you Nintendo!). We were also surprised by what's not in the box: a Wii Remote--meaning, you should keep some of those classic Wii accessories around.
